2nd TSWY Int'l Film Festival to be held on Nov 3rd in Los Angeles


KMB Entertainment in association with the College of the Canyons ASL Department and Club present the 2nd TSWY International Film Festival.

LOS ANGELES - Oct. 12, 2018 - KMB Entertainment in association with the College of the Canyons ASL Department and Club present the 2nd TSWY International Film Festival.

The festival has as its mission to promote and encourage team work between Deaf and hearing filmmakers. Created from the main concept of The Strength Within You Film Series, this festival was organized to give the opportunity to those who may not have that many opportunities or venues to show their work, while believing that the collaboration between Deaf and hearing crew and cast can bring respect and education to new filmmakers from all over the world toward the deaf community.

The festival will take place at Hasley Hall Theater located at 26455 Rockwell Canyon Rd, Valencia, Santa Clarita, California on November 3rd from 2pm to 10pm followed by an after-party. The festival will consist of a free entry to filmmakers interview hour starting at 2pm to 3pm, following 2 1h30m showcase screening sessions of shorts and feature films selected by the festival's directors, and ending with a selection of special multi-awarded films including 19 times nominee, 10 times winner film "This is Ed!!", 30+ times nominee, 10 times winner film "Sign – A Silent Film", Best Horror Film at the Seatlle Deaf Film Festival "Deafening Darkness" and 15 times nominee, 13 times winner film "Wild Prairie Rose" and will include the premiere of KMB Entertainment's new short-film "Talk to the Hands - A Prologue", a film highlighting the difference between Deaf and Hearing culture. "Talk to the Hands – A Prologue" gives a hint and set up the character and story which will be developed in the feature length film, "Talk to the Hands" schedule to be released in 2019.

The event will be video hosted by actor/director/American Sign Language Performer; Tyrone Oraguzie, who has recently toured with singers Prince Charlez and Ayanis. The ASL Department and Club will be providing sign language interpretation and access to and from ASL signers at the event.

The festival's selected films includes: Oh Sugar!, Eye of the Beholder, Telltale Signs, White Noise, Tempo, Awkward Silence, Greta My Love, Relationshit, Hedy & Heidi: The Lost Sister and Don't Just Hear.

Filmmakers Open Interview hour will be attended by Katia Belas (Brazilian Filmmaker & Creator of "The Strength Within You" Film series), Deborah LeVine (Award Winner Director/Producer of "Wild Prairie Rose"). Lisa Stoll (Award Winner Cinematographer of "The Strength Within You – DUI"), Troy Kotsur (Actor/Director of "Wild Prairie Rose". Kotsur is best know for his role on TV shows such as CSI), Phillip Brown II and Justin Callaway (Director & Cinematographer, respectively, of "Eye of the Beholder") and other filmmakers of films selected for the festival, and more to be announced.
